Can someone please help =(... My friend recently tried installing gauge overlays in my maxima, but since they did not match up we did not put them in... But after that the needles for the tachometer and speedometer are sticking...is there anyway to fix this or should I just get a new gauge cluster... a friend of mine suggested resetting the computer but had told me to ask first can some one please help me...

So the gauges are in now? Did you use some double sided tape? I know overlays don't sit flat and will rub up against the needles. I would get some double sided tape on the back of the areas that stick up more. Be sure to use the double sided scotch tape.

did you unscrew the stock gauges? if so make sure they're all the way tightened. If not, just take the cluster back out and rub them down in the area where the needles are sticking. if that doesn't work, you may have another problem.

first you need to look closely as to WHERE they both are sticking once you have found that see if its something trivial give it an easy "push" and see if the needle floats past it. if not take the cluster out and look at it flat and see if the cluster has any "humps" in it. if it does and nothing is under it causing the humps then you most likely either bent the plastic in the cluster or your friend bent the needles (plastic also and most likely what happened) however since i cannot see your cluster and you provided no pictures it is only an educated guess backed with years of experience.

get your fingernail cutter and shave off the rear part of the needle near the center. the middle part of the needle is definetly touching the gauges. i spent a good 5 minutes shaving it off a bit and it worked fine.
